Scoring Summary
Inning | CLE | LAA |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1st | J Peralta hit sacrifice fly to left, L Valbuena scored. | 1 | 0 | ||
| 2nd | B Francisco homered to left. | 2 | 0 | ||
| 3rd | R Quinlan singled to center, G Matthews scored. | 2 | 1 | ||
| 3rd | E Aybar doubled to deep center, R Quinlan scored, C Figgins thrown out at home, E Aybar to third advancing on throw. | 2 | 2 | ||
| 3rd | B Abreu singled to center, E Aybar scored. | 2 | 3 | ||
| 4th | C Gimenez hit sacrifice fly to center, T Hafner scored. | 3 | 3 | ||
| 5th | J Peralta homered to left. | 4 | 3 | ||
| 8th | J Rivera singled to left, E Aybar scored, B Abreu to second. | 4 | 4 | ||
| 8th | G Matthews doubled to deep left, B Abreu, M Izturis and K Morales scored. | 4 | 7 | ||
| 9th | J Carroll singled to center, A Marte scored, A Cabrera to third. | 5 | 7 | ||
| 9th | V Martinez grounded into double play, first to shortstop to pitcher, A Cabrera scored, S Choo out at second, J Carroll to third. | 6 | 7 | ||
